New FC Copenhagen signing Thapelo Maseko has described his move to the club as a “dream come true” while revealing his ambition to make a lasting impact at the club.
Maseko joined the Danish giants after bringing his three-year spell with Mamelodi Sundowns to an end, having made 45 appearances for the club, scoring three goals and registering one assist.
The 22-year-old has completed a permanent move to FC Copenhagen, where he has signed a four-year contract.
He will wear the No. 12 shirt at the Danish club, with the number expected to remain unchanged after the transfer window closes.
Maseko has expressed his pride and excitement after completing his move to Danish giants FC Copenhagen.
“I am very proud of this agreement. It is a dream come true. To me, F.C. Copenhagen are a very special club,” Maseko told his club’s official website.
“They are a club that is highly recognised internationally, and Zuma has told me so many great things about the club, the fans, and the city. I am looking forward to experiencing it all myself.
“I am truly honored to get this opportunity, and it fills me with hunger and ambition. I have come here to make a difference and leave my mark on the club.
“I have big ambitions for the club and on a personal level. I come here to win, and I am very excited to get out on the pitch and give everything I’ve got.”
